Submission + - Video revolution? Annotating craze takes off.
destinyland writes: New companies like BubblePly and the China-based Mojito let you write on videos. It's either a new "web 2.0" breakthrough that opens online video to global interaction — or it's a useless toy for teenagers on MySpace. I don't know how copyright-sensitive media companies will react to anything-goes web commentary , but if online video re-contextualizes the web, then online video "annotating" could be the next next wave. Or as a BubblePLY video puts it, "I believe that one day everyone will be able to express themselves on top of a moving picture."
